程序软件中的机器学习算法分类器:以图像识别软件为例
在程序软件领域,机器学习算法的应用日益广泛,其中分类器作为机器学习的重要分支,发挥着举足轻重的作用。本文将聚焦于图像识别软件这一具体案例,详细阐述其背景、起因、经过和结果。
一、背景
随着计算机技术的飞速发展,图像识别技术在日常生活和工作中的应用越来越广泛。无论是智能手机中的相册分类、电商网站的商品推荐,还是安防领域的监控识别,都需要高效准确的图像识别软件。在此背景下,机器学习分类器应运而生,它通过学习和训练大量数据,实现对图像的智能识别和分类。
二、起因
假设我们开发一款新的图像识别软件,初衷是为了帮助用户轻松管理海量图片,同时为用户提供个性化的推荐服务。为了实现这一目标,我们需要构建一个高效的图像分类器,能够准确识别图片内容并进行分类。于是,我们开始着手研究各种机器学习算法,并决定采用分类器技术来解决这个问题。
三、经过
在经过大量的调研和实验后,我们选择了深度学习中的卷积神经网络(CNN)作为图像识别分类器的核心算法。首先,我们收集了大量的图像数据,并对数据进行预处理,如去噪、归一化等。接着,我们设计了一个卷积神经网络模型,并通过反向传播算法对模型进行训练。在训练过程中,我们不断调整模型参数,以提高分类器的准确率。
经过数月的努力,我们终于开发出了这款图像识别软件。软件上线后,得到了广大用户的好评。用户可以通过简单的操作,实现图片的分类和搜索。此外,软件还能根据用户的喜好和行为,推荐相关的图片和内容。
四、结果
通过应用机器学习分类器技术,我们的图像识别软件取得了显著的效果。软件的准确率和效率得到了大幅提高,用户的使用体验也得到了极大的改善。此外,软件还为用户提供了个性化的推荐服务,增强了用户的粘性和满意度。总之,这款图像识别软件的成功应用,不仅证明了机器学习分类器在程序软件领域的价值,也为我们公司带来了丰厚的收益。
五、结语
随着技术的不断进步和需求的日益增长,机器学习分类器在程序软件领域的应用前景将更加广阔。未来,我们将继续探索和研究新的技术和方法,以提高软件的性能和用户体验,满足更多用户的需求。
评论一下吧
取消回复